MSSQL实现对TXT文件的修改(mssql修改txt文件)

2023-04-15 09:39:18 txt 修改 文件

SQL Server是Microsoft所开发的关系型数据库管理系统,它拥有强大的数据处理能力,可以用来处理各种数据,其中包括TXT文件。MSSQL可以编写TSQL语句实现对TXT文件的修改。

首先,我们需要在MSSQL中创建一个临时表,用来存放TXT文件信息:

CREATE TABLE #TmpTXT (id int, name varchar(50))

以上代码将创建一个临时表,用于存放TXT文件信息。接下来,我们可以使用以下TSQL语句将TXT文件的数据导入到临时表中:

BULK INSERT #TmpTXT FROM ‘D:\\test.txt’ WITH ( FIELDTERMINATOR = ‘\t’, ROWTERMINATOR = ‘\n’ )

以上代码将TXT文件的数据导入到临时表中,便于SQL处理。之后,可以使用标准的SQL语句来编辑临时表中的数据,以实现对TXT文件的修改:

UPDATE #TmpTXT SET name = ‘John’ WHERE id = 1

以上代码将TXT文件中ID编号为1的记录的name字段改为”John”。

最后,要把修改后的结果写回TXT文件中,我们可以使用以下TSQL语句:

BULK INSERT #TmpTXT INTO ‘D:\\test.txt’ WITH ( FIELDTERMINATOR = ‘\t’, ROWTERMINATOR = ‘\n’ )

以上代码将临时表中的数据写回TXT文件中,完成了对TXT文件的修改。

总之,实现对TXT文件的修改是非常容易的。我们可以通过使用MSSQL的TSQL语句来实现读取、修改和写入TXT文件的操作,而且,SQL Server提供的强大的数据处理功能,使得我们可以轻松地实现复杂数据读取、编辑和写入等操作。

相关文章